    This Montrose/Seeley building in Chicago stands out as an exceptional living choice. It is situated in a corner building that was completely renovated in 2022. Residents enjoy the comfort of central air and the added security of a video intercom entry system. The building's cat-friendly policy adds to its appeal. The neighborhood is rich in amenities, with plenty of restaurants, shopping options, and vibrant nightlife in the vicinity. Commuting is easy with convenient access to buses such as #50, #49, #49B, #78, #11, and #81. Additionally, the Montrose Brown Line Station is just a quarter-mile away, facilitating seamless travel. Residents benefit from the absence of a security deposit, and a 24-hour emergency call center ensures a secure and responsive living environment. With these features, Montrose/Seeley is an attractive and well-equipped place to call home.

    Zip code 60618 spans avondale, north center, and parts of irving park/roscoe village, mixing classic chicago two-flats and courtyards with newer lofts along the north branch. Expect true four seasons—snowy winters, breezy springs, warm, festival-filled summers—and a friendly, community-forward vibe with lots of pups and strollers. Outdoor time revolves around horner, hamlin, california, and clark parks and the 312 riverrun for biking and runs by the water. Daily conveniences include tony’s fresh market on elston, target on addison, indie coffee along roscoe street and milwaukee avenue, climbing at first ascent avondale, and live music at beat kitchen. The dining scene pops with parachute, honey butter fried chicken, and burgers at kuma’s corner, plus riverfront pints at metropolitan brewing and the revolution brewing kedzie taproom. Transit is easy via the belmont blue line, frequent buses, and quick i‑90/94 access. Recent zillow rental manager trends show a median near the mid-$2,000s, with most listings from the high $1,000s to low $3,000s.
